Quote:
Originally Posted by Unregistered
Do you have to declare how many times you retook part a?
|
Your firm is not likely to ask you how many times you took part A. However, when hiring, if there is a gap between your final year at uni and your call date, you better think of a reasonable explanation. Firms aren't stupid, if you don't want them to know, find something to fill the time.
